Carbon Dioxide-Free H2o The introductory percentage of the Reagents, Indicators, and Solutions segment defines this water as Purified Water that has been vigorously boiled for at least 5 minutes, then cooled and protected from absorption of atmospheric carbon dioxide. Since the absorption of carbon dioxide tends to travel down the water pH, the majority of the employs of Carbon Dioxide-No cost Drinking water are either linked being a solvent check here in pH-connected or pH- sensitive determinations or as a solvent in carbonate-delicate reagents or determinations. A further use of this water is for certain optical rotation and shade and clarity of Answer tests. While it is feasible that this h2o is indicated for these tests just because of its purity, It is usually doable the pH results of carbon dioxide containing h2o could interfere with the final results of those tests. A third plausible rationale this drinking water is indicated is the fact that outgassing air bubbles might interfere with these photometric-type tests. The boiled drinking water preparation solution can even considerably lowered the concentrations of all kinds of other dissolved gases as well as carbon dioxide. As a result, in some of the purposes for Carbon Dioxide-Totally free H2o, it could be the inadvertent deaeration effect that actually renders this drinking water acceptable.
